Class CustomBatikRenderer

java.lang.Object
net.sf.jasperreports.renderers.AbstractRenderer
net.sf.jasperreports.renderers.AbstractRenderToImageAwareRenderer
net.sf.jasperreports.renderers.AbstractSvgDataToGraphics2DRenderer
net.sf.jasperreports.renderers.WrappingSvgDataToGraphics2DRenderer
net.sf.dynamicreports.design.transformation.CustomBatikRenderer
All Implemented Interfaces:
Serializable, net.sf.jasperreports.renderers.AreaHyperlinksRenderable, net.sf.jasperreports.renderers.DataRenderable, net.sf.jasperreports.renderers.DimensionRenderable, net.sf.jasperreports.renderers.Graphics2DRenderable, net.sf.jasperreports.renderers.Renderable, net.sf.jasperreports.renderers.RenderToImageAwareRenderable

public class CustomBatikRenderer extends net.sf.jasperreports.renderers.WrappingSvgDataToGraphics2DRenderer

CustomBatikRenderer class.

Author:
Ricardo Mariaca
See Also:
  • Field Summary

    Fields inherited from interface net.sf.jasperreports.renderers.Renderable

    PROPERTY_IMAGE_DPI
  • Constructor Summary

    Constructors
    Constructor
    Description
    CustomBatikRenderer(URL svgURL, int width, int height)
    Constructor for CustomBatikRenderer.
  • Method Summary

    Modifier and Type
    Method
    Description
    getDimension(net.sf.jasperreports.engine.JasperReportsContext jasperReportsContext)

    Methods inherited from class net.sf.jasperreports.renderers.WrappingSvgDataToGraphics2DRenderer

    createGraphics, getData, getImageAreaHyperlinks, getImageDataDPI, getSvgDocument, hasImageAreaHyperlinks

    Methods inherited from class net.sf.jasperreports.renderers.AbstractSvgDataToGraphics2DRenderer

    getRootNode, render

    Methods inherited from class net.sf.jasperreports.renderers.AbstractRenderer

    getId

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• CustomBatikRenderer

      public CustomBatikRenderer(URL svgURL, int width, int height) throws net.sf.jasperreports.engine.JRException

      Constructor for CustomBatikRenderer.

      Parameters:
      svgURL - a URL object.
      width - a int.
      height - a int.
      Throws:
      net.sf.jasperreports.engine.JRException - if any.
  • Method Details

    • getDimension

      public Dimension2D getDimension(net.sf.jasperreports.engine.JasperReportsContext jasperReportsContext)
      Specified by:
      getDimension in interface net.sf.jasperreports.renderers.DimensionRenderable
      Overrides:
      getDimension in class net.sf.jasperreports.renderers.AbstractSvgDataToGraphics2DRenderer